Experience the legacy of Gustave Courbet at his namesake museum in Ornans, where art and nature harmoniously converge.
Nestled in the picturesque town of Ornans, the Musée Gustave Courbet celebrates the legacy of the renowned painter. This charming museum not only showcases Courbet's masterpieces but also immerses visitors in the artist's life, providing a unique glimpse into 19th-century art. Car
If you are driving, the Musée Gustave Courbet is located at 14 Av. Mal de Lattre de Tassigny, 25290 Ornans. From Besançon, take the N57 road towards Ornans, which is about a 35-minute drive (approximately 30 km). Follow the signs towards Ornans and upon entering the town, continue straight until you see the museum on your left. There's free parking available nearby.
Train + Local Transport
To get to Ornans by public transportation, take a train from Besançon to Ornans. The nearest train station is located in the town of Ornans, and the journey takes about 30 minutes. Upon arrival at the Ornans train station, you can either walk the 15-minute distance to the museum or take a local bus (check the local schedule for bus timings). The museum is approximately 1.2 km from the station.
Bus
If you prefer to travel by bus, look for regional buses that run from Besançon to Ornans. The journey typically takes about 45 minutes. Buses are available several times a day, so check the local transport authority's website for the latest timetable. After arriving at the Ornans bus station, the museum is a short 10-minute walk (about 800 meters) away. Follow local signs directing you to the center of Ornans.
